Pod and Bean Coffee Machine Vs Bean-to-Cup Machine

A pod coffee machine makes use of small capsules of ground or roasted beans. It can be inserted into the machine, and brews in under one minute. It's cheap, convenient and requires very little cleaning.

Some people prefer convenience over superior taste.

Cost

If you're looking for a convenient method of making coffee, consider buying a pod and bean coffee machine. These machines offer the convenience of brewing your favourite cup of coffee at the touch of a button, and are offered at a variety of prices to fit your budget. If you are concerned about the effects of coffee pods on the environment, then you may want to consider a machine which uses beans instead.

Pod coffee machines typically have a lower initial cost than bean-to-cup models, but the ongoing costs associated with using coffee pods can mount up over time, especially in households with many coffee drinkers. It may be more expensive to purchase whole beans and then grind them yourself, but it's more affordable than buying ready-to-go coffee.

Many coffee pods are made up of ground coffee that has been pre-ground, which could greatly affect the taste and quality of your coffee. Choosing whole beans and grinding them yourself means you'll be able to enjoy a coffee that tastes similar to the one you would find in your favorite cafe.

A third disadvantage of the use of pod machines is the fact that capsules that are not used end up in landfills which can take 150 to 500 years to degrade. Although some progress has been made to decrease this waste through coffee company recycling programs and reused pods, there's still a long way to go before it is completely eliminated.

If you're thinking of buying a pod and bean coffee machine, look for one that can accommodate the coffee pods you prefer. You should try out the machine in a store to see what types of coffee are available. It is also important to determine which brand of pods are compatible before you purchase.

There are many brands of bean to cup coffee machines, including kitchen appliance makers like De'Longhi, Sage, and specialists in coffee machines like Krups Melitta and Jura. Some models come with integrated milk frothers, which can be used to make cappuccinos and lattes. Selecting a model that has a removable water tank is an excellent option, since it makes cleaning up after brewing much simpler.

Convenience

The pod coffee machine is an easy way to make your favorite cup of coffee. All you have to do is fill a capsule and press a button. The machine will then move hot water through the grounds, resulting in an incredibly hot cup of coffee. This kind of coffee machine capsule maker has the main benefit of removing the time-consuming and messy chores of grinding, weighing and tamping. Pods also guarantee consistency and convenience, as they are made up of pre-ground coffee that is packaged in single-serving capsules. There are a variety of options available, including the popular ristretto, latte, espresso, cappuccino and mocha.

Another advantage of coffee pods is that they have a long shelf life. They are sealed in airtight containers. This feature is perfect for those who don't have the time grind their beans and prepare coffee on a daily basis. In addition, a good quality coffee pod will taste fresh and have an appealing aroma when opened.

However the coffee made with beans is more complex and requires more expertise. It has a much more pleasant flavor and can be used to make numerous kinds of drinks. In the long term, it is also more cost effective. A coffee capsule machine bean-to-cup machine may require more upkeep than a pod-style machine.

Bean-to-cup machines have several advantages over pod coffee makers, including the potential for reduced environmental waste and cost efficiency. Contrary to pod machines that utilize pre-ground beans machines allow consumers to control the strength and size of their beverages which makes them ideal for households with many coffee drinkers. These machines are also less expensive and are easier to clean.

While pod-style coffee machines are simple to operate, they aren't able to provide the same degree of flexibility and control as traditional espresso machines. Although pods are easy-to-use however, they can be costly and don't have the same taste as coffee ground. They're also not the most eco-friendly option.

Bean and Pod coffee makers are both popular choices for brewing fresh, hot drinks at home. Both have their advantages and drawbacks Which one is better for you? This article compares key features of both types to aid you in making a choice. There's a machine to suit anyone, whether you're looking for the best value or just a convenient way to make coffee in the morning.

Unlike traditional espresso machines that require grinding and tamping coffee beans pod coffee machines utilize small capsules of sealed roasted or ground coffee to brew a cup of coffee. These machines are very easy to use and require only minimal maintenance. Insert a coffee pod into the machine and then add water. Press to start brewing. Some models allow you to programme your favorite brew or even make a double espresso. Some pod coffee machines come with extra features depending on the model's manufacturer. For example they might come with a built-in frother for lattes and cappuccinos.

A coffee pod isn't as good as freshly ground beans from a top roasteder. The coffee is generally less flavorful and doesn't last as long as freshly ground beans that can be stored in airtight containers. A single pod is more expensive than a bag of a pound of ground coffee. This can be a challenge for those who drink a lot coffee.

Another drawback of pods of coffee is their limited range. The machines are generally designed to only work with one particular brand of coffee, and the pods from the same brand will work. This could be a problem for coffee lovers who love exploring different roasters and brewing techniques.

If you're looking for variety, a bean-to cup coffee machine is the way to go. These machines are offered by manufacturers of kitchen appliances, including Siemens and De'Longhi, as well as coffee specialists such as Krups, Melitta, and Jura. You can also find bean-to-cup machines that are manual, which allows you to control every aspect of the brewing process making your coffee exactly the way you prefer it.
